If I'm understanding correctly the OP is replacing all 4 tires, 2 sets of 2, from different manufacturers. I don't see the point of doing so. Better to have common behavior from the same tires at all 4 corners IMHO.

![]() I would have to agree with you that it would certainly be best to install 4 identical tyres. If the OP insists on this rather unusual purchase, then install the rubber with the best braking characteristics on the rear axle. |
